The Story Behind Stephen Hawking’s Iconic Voice
Stephen William Hawking, born January 8, 1942, in Oxford, England, was much more than just a theoretical physicist and cosmologist. He became a global icon not only for his groundbreaking work on black holes and relativity but also for his remarkable perseverance in communicating complex scientific ideas despite physical limitations.
Hawking was diagnosed with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is (ALS), also known as Lou Gehrig’s disease, which gradually paralyzed him over the decades. This condition causes degeneration of motor neurons, disrupting communication between the brain and muscles. As the disease progresses, patients lose voluntary muscle control, and their muscles begin to atrophy. Interestingly, doctors considered Hawking’s case somewhat atypical given how long he lived with the condition.

The distinctive voice we associate with Hawking has its own fascinating backstory. The original voice technology was developed by Dennis Klatt, a researcher at MIT who specialized in speech synthesis. Hawking communicated through a speech synthesizer called Speech Plus CallText 5010, which processed his typed messages into that now-famous synthetic speech.
Some key facts about Hawking’s communication system:
- Hawking lost his natural speaking ability in 1985, nearly two decades into his ALS journey
- Intel provided him with customized computer systems and ongoing technical support
- His communication computer utilized AMD processors
- The voice became so integral to his identity that he reportedly declined offers to upgrade to more modern-sounding systems

Lingojam – Specialized Online Generator
Lingojam has developed a dedicated online Stephen Hawking voice generator that focuses specifically on recreating the physicist’s distinctive speech patterns. Built on the eSpeak library originally developed by Jonathan Duddington, this tool uses formant synthesis technology rather than piecing together pre-recorded audio clips.

The platform offers users control over speech parameters like speed and pitch, allowing for customization of the final output. Multiple audio formats are supported, including WAV and MP3, making it easy to integrate generated audio into various projects.
As a completely web-based solution, Lingojam’s Stephen Hawking voice generator requires no downloads or installations. The service is entirely free to use, though it’s worth noting that the platform specializes specifically in Stephen Hawking’s voice rather than offering a broad range of voice options.

How did Stephen Hawking actually communicate with his voice system?
Stephen Hawking used a sophisticated speech-generating device (SGD) that translated his inputs into synthetic speech. After losing his natural speaking ability, he controlled the system using minimal physical movements – initially with his hand, and later with his cheek muscle and eye movements. The system would convert these inputs into selected words and phrases, which were then vocalized through his iconic speech synthesizer.
